Christopher Columbus

Discovered America

Vasco (Nunez) de Balboa

A Spanish colonist, explored the Carribean and the coast of Panama

Ferdinand Magellan

A Portuguese explorer who in Sept. 1519 set out to find the Atlantic-Pacific passage

strait

a narrow passage that connects two large bodies of water

circumnavigate

(or) travel around

conquistador

Spanish soldiers-adventurers set out to explore and conquer a world unknown to them

Hernando Cortez

1519 conquistador sailed from Cuba to Mexico with more than 500 soldiers.

Moctezuma

Aztec leader and tried to get rid of Cortez by giving him gold

plantation

large farms worked by laborers who live on the property

encomienda

These were land grants that included the right to demand labor or taxes from Native Americans

Bartolome de Casas

A priest who traveled through New Spain looking working for reform

mission

religious settlements ran by Catholic priests and friars

peninsular

The people top of the social structure/Spanish colonists who had been born in Spain.

mercantilism

The system that the colonies to make the home country wealthy and powerful

northwest passage

a sea route from the Atlantic to the Pacific that passed through or around the North Americas

Henry Hudson

English Explorer that made four voyages in search of the northwest passage

Samuel de Chaplain

1603 made the first 11 voyages to explore and map lands along the St. Lawrence River

Courier de bois

(French term for runners of the woods) were independent traders who lived among the Indians

Jacques Marquette

founded two French missions along the great lakes

alliance

an arrangement between parties that benefits them both
